@vuejs_ru

Страница 2377 из 3900
Arsen
24.03.2018
02:10:49
<vue-sprintf text="bla {foo}" :replacers="{ foo: 'bar' }"/>

Т.е.чтобы не писать слот, когда на место плейсхолдера надо поставить просто текст

DimenSi
24.03.2018
02:13:02
Arsen
24.03.2018
02:13:39
Ну не всегда же надо html будет вставлять

Google
Arsen
24.03.2018
02:13:53
И комбинировать можно

DimenSi
24.03.2018
02:15:01
ну могу попробовать, хотя такое замутить можно только с именным представляю

как с порядковыми хз

Arsen
24.03.2018
02:15:25
Согласен

Ну можно усложнить плейсхолдеры

Типа %с это компонент %t это текст

Ладно спокойной ночи

DimenSi
24.03.2018
02:17:24
бб

RNR ?
24.03.2018
03:53:51
было бы круто если бы в новом ES добавили возможность явно указывать какой параметр передается в функцию

как в питоне

CHRISTOPHER
24.03.2018
06:17:18
RNR ?
24.03.2018
06:39:31
Пайтон
путхон

Google
RNR ?
24.03.2018
06:55:56
чот такое смарт?

Vadim
24.03.2018
06:56:25
ребят, может кто сталкивался при работе с bootstrap-vue, что стили компонента в билде идёт раньше бутстрапа и тем самым бутстрап перебивает. конфиг в этом плане я не менял, он шёл из коробки

Adil
24.03.2018
06:57:17
А не легче стили компонентов отдельно вынести и подключить после бутстрапа?

Vadim
24.03.2018
06:57:34
у меня однофайловые компоненты

хотелось бы сохранить эту структуру

RNR ?
24.03.2018
06:57:47
заимпорти стили бутстрапа в другом месте

Vadim
24.03.2018
06:59:36
да вот пытался переместить в другое место — не взлетело. возможно сам намутил у себя импортов не нужных. сейчас попробую разобраться кароч

Vadim
24.03.2018
06:59:39
Всегда когда в описании вакансии есть слово СРОЧНО - это отпугивает. Еще не найден исполнитель, а уже срочно. ?

Adil
24.03.2018
06:59:40
Так попробуй импортить бутстрап перед импортом компонентов в App.vue

И скопы добавь в стили

Vadim
24.03.2018
07:02:08
спасибо) я кажется разобрался, я внутри файла конфига бутстрапа импорчу бутстрап. возможно это место влияет на порядок

Vadim
24.03.2018
07:05:58
А почему без исполнителя не может быть срочно?
Это слово "срочно" говорит о том, что кто-то куда-то опаздывает. Причем так сильно опаздывает, что даже еще команду не собрал.

Понимаете?

Mikhail
24.03.2018
07:08:19
Это слово "срочно" говорит о том, что кто-то куда-то опаздывает. Причем так сильно опаздывает, что даже еще команду не собрал.
Единственное что я понимаю, так это вы додумываете не то что нужно. Срочность означает свободности исполнителя, который готов взяться за работу сейчас, а не через неделю или месяц!

reskwer
24.03.2018
07:35:33


Максим
24.03.2018
07:36:51
На компонент вешал v-if='token'

Где токен в сторе загружался с бека

Это не вариант, что если не успеет за 200 мс?

Google
reskwer
24.03.2018
07:37:47
это же костыль :)

Максим
24.03.2018
07:38:50
это же костыль :)
Но уж получше твоего) мой стабильно работает после получения токена

reskwer
24.03.2018
07:39:09
у меня пропс не успевает передаваться

Evgenij
24.03.2018
07:50:00
у меня пропс не успевает передаваться
Если nextTick не подходит, то можно через шину решить проблему - в created подписаться на получение данных и затем вызвать функцию, которая проинициализирует данные

reskwer
24.03.2018
07:53:53




Anton
24.03.2018
07:54:39
поставь != за месть !==

там если тебе приходит null !== undefined будет равен true а null != undefined будет равен false

reskwer
24.03.2018
07:55:21
поставь != за месть !==
что это за мать его магия ?

Anton
24.03.2018
07:56:15
Всегда пожалуйста)

Adil
24.03.2018
07:57:21
А еще лучше: поставить дефолтное значение в сторе нулл, в beforeMount компонента вызывть диспатч, и вешать значение стора в computed

Adil
24.03.2018
07:57:44
И выводить через v-if

Меньше говнокода получается

Максим
24.03.2018
07:59:08
Anton
24.03.2018
08:00:58
Меньше говнокода получается
Это ошибка логики которую плодят просто годами на все языки, и даже в офф доках w3c такой пример есть

https://www.w3schools.com/js/tryit.asp?filename=tryjs_datatypes_undefined_3

https://www.w3schools.com/js/js_datatypes.asp

Zamir
24.03.2018
09:22:50
привет, ребят, следующая проблема widgetSegments: { get () { return this.$store.getters.segments }, set (value) { let payload = {} payload.value = value this.$store.commit('changeSegment', payload) } }, в this.$store.getters.segments находится массив которы распределяется в инпуты на которых стоит v-model как мне привязать каждый инпут к сеттеру? то есть при изменении определенного инпута изменялся определенный эелемент в массиве, просто в store стоит strict: true и при изменении выдает ошибку, а если в закинуть так v-model в онпуте [object Object]

Google
Ivan
24.03.2018
09:30:16
вот пути решения 1. делать на каждое поле свой mutator 2. делать 1 mutatror в который передавать путь изменения и новое значение 3. хранить все в компоненте в data и при submit делать dispatch и отказаться от состояния в vuex я прошел все 3 пути и использую 3, самая быстрая реализация и никаких проблем для себя я не вижу, с остальными конечно свои приколы есть

Nikolay
24.03.2018
09:30:35
локальный обьект в компоненте

3

либо как в доках computed: { message: { get () { return this.$store.state.obj.message }, set (value) { this.$store.commit('updateMessage', value) } } }

Admin
ERROR: S client not available

Nikolay
24.03.2018
09:32:00
https://vuex.vuejs.org/ru/forms.html

Ivan
24.03.2018
09:37:15
либо как в доках computed: { message: { get () { return this.$store.state.obj.message }, set (value) { this.$store.commit('updateMessage', value) } } }
Это круто когда форма простая в 2 поля, но я столкнулся с реально сложной структурой и так писать было долго слишком

Nikolay
24.03.2018
09:39:43
делаешь копию обьекта хранилища и в computed дальше через кнопку сохранить или любую другую обратно сохраняешь в хранилище обьект

Stanislav
24.03.2018
09:48:23
Не надо так

Nikolay
24.03.2018
09:50:37
промисы? не, не слышал

Александр
24.03.2018
09:50:41
nextTick чем не устраивает?

Евгений (Light4everyone)
24.03.2018
09:51:49
nextTick чем не устраивает?
ему нужно подождать пока данные придут а не когда рендер будет

Александр
24.03.2018
09:52:39
Ну тут только промисы, остальное всё костыли

Да и find можно из ES использовать, а не lodash

Egor Z
24.03.2018
09:53:30
ему нужно подождать пока данные придут а не когда рендер будет
Крокодил, залупа сыр. Некстик - это тот же сеттацмаут, только ноль

reskwer
24.03.2018
09:53:30
Да и find можно из ES использовать, а не lodash
а ИЕ ты тоже es6 будешь использовать ?))

Egor Z
24.03.2018
09:53:48
Нужно вынести в компутед свойства и не писать хуйни

Александр
24.03.2018
09:53:58
а ИЕ ты тоже es6 будешь использовать ?))
babel соберёт с полифилом, если указывать что нужен IE

reskwer
24.03.2018
09:54:02
Alex
24.03.2018
09:54:27
Нужно вынести в компутед свойства и не писать хуйни
да, вычисляемое свойство там подошло бы отлично

Google
Andrey
24.03.2018
10:33:25
Парни, а кто-нибудь изпользует связку vue + sentry?

Stanislav
24.03.2018
10:35:17
Andrey
24.03.2018
10:35:56
Я подключал в одном поекте
а как ты на этапе сборки разделял что для прода надо подключить, а для локала/дева нет?

у меня пока первая мысль это два разных entry в вебпаке для прода и для дева/локала

Andrey
24.03.2018
10:40:05
Я не помню. Вроде никак.
На всякий поделюсь, еще толком не читал, но беглый просмотр подсказывает что это как раз про это https://kostasbariotis.com/environment-based-application-configuration-using-webpack/

Andrey
24.03.2018
10:52:28
Я просто бабахал if с require
ну вот да, я в итоге так и сделал.



DimenSi
24.03.2018
10:55:36
Ага, 1 в 1 код

Vladislav
24.03.2018
10:58:49
Всем привет

Есть небольшой вопрос по  SSR

Stanislav
24.03.2018
10:59:01
))

Alex
24.03.2018
10:59:39
SSR это всегда большой вопрос

Страница 2377 из 3900